Technical field
The present invention relates to technical field of electric power detection, specially a kind of active defense formula electric power mutual-inductor polarity tester.
Background technique
It needs to carry out mutual inductor Check up polarity after mutual inductor new clothes or failure replacement to guarantee the accurate of electric-power metering, passes The measurement method of system is respectively to draw a conducting wire from the positive and negative anodes of dry cell, is connect simultaneously by conducting wire with current or voltage mutual inductor Throw of pointer direction is observed to be observed.
Current detection mode has two, on the one hand, is easy to happen directly from two conducting wires of bar battery lead Connection causes dry cell short circuit dischange, shorter battery life;On the other hand, mutual inductor must be powered off in detection process, such as Incoming switch occurs in fruit causes mutual inductor to charge extremely, and the staff for carrying out mutual inductor polarity detection has Danger Electric shock risk.

As shown in Figure 1, a kind of active defense formula electric power mutual-inductor polarity tester, including wire clamp 1, support frame, detection box 5, support frame as described above includes support rod 2, connecting rod 3, holding rod 4, and the upper end of the holding rod 4 is vertically connected with connecting rod 3, the connection The both ends of bar 3 are vertically equipped with support rod 2, and the end of every support rod 2 is equipped with wire clamp 1, as shown in Fig. 2, the detection box 5 It is interior to be equipped with automatic switching device 501, combined aural and visual alarm 502, battery 504, the pointer multimeter 503 for detecting mutual inductor, Battery is 1.5V dry cell, and a wire clamp 101 is electrically connected with the cathode of battery 504, another wire clamp 101 and automatic switching device 501 electrical connections, the automatic switching device 501 are electrically connected with the anode of battery 504, and the combined aural and visual alarm 502 is thrown with automatic Cutting apparatus 501 is electrically connected.
The automatic switching device 501 includes controller, relay, and controller uses 51 single-chip microcontrollers, and the relay is set It sets on the route between 504 anode of battery and wire clamp 1, the controller is electrically connected with combined aural and visual alarm, relay respectively.
As shown in figure 4, the end of the support rod 2 is hinged with connected ball 201, position of the wire clamp in space can be increased It adjusts, angular adjustment is more flexible and convenient, facilitates detection.As shown in figure 5, the connected ball 201 is equipped with cable-through hole 202, institute The one end for stating wire clamp 1 is set in cable-through hole 202, and wire clamp 1 is connect by connecting shaft 8 with the inner wall of cable-through hole 202, as shown in figure 3, A drawstring 7 is connected in the connecting shaft 8, the holding rod 4 is equipped with knob 6, and drawstring 7 sequentially passes through cable-through hole 202, support rod 2 inside, the inside of connecting rod 3, the inside of holding rod 4 are simultaneously connect with knob 6.
As shown in fig. 6, the wire clamp 1 includes the first collet 101, the second collet 102, as shown in fig. 7, the connecting shaft 8 Including shaft sleeve 801, axle center cylinder 802, one end of shaft sleeve 801 is fixedly connected with the inner wall of cable-through hole 202, the shaft sleeve 801 be socketed in axle center cylinder 802 outside, shaft sleeve 801 and axle center cylinder 802 between be equipped with torsional spring 803, one end of torsional spring 803 with Shaft sleeve 801 connects, and the other end of torsional spring 803 is connect with axle center cylinder 802, passes through bolt between shaft sleeve 801 and axle center cylinder 802 810 is fixed, and the bolt 810 is connect with axle center cylinder 802, and the drawstring 7 is connect with bolt 810, first collet 101 and axis Sleeve 801 connects, and second collet 102 is connect with axle center cylinder 802.Pass through bolt between shaft sleeve 801 and axle center cylinder 802 810 is fixed, and when use can open in advance wire clamp, after reaching clip position, is pulled and is inserted using drawstring 7 by turning knob 6 Pin 810 realizes the automatic closure of wire clamp, to complete automatic clamp process, staff does not need to climb or climb low connect Link, detection more safe ready.
As shown in figure 8, the shaft sleeve 801 is equipped with lockhole 804, rotation mouth 805, the lockhole 804 is set by close end It sets, lockhole 804 and bolt 810 cooperate, and the end of second collet 102 passes through the lateral wall of rotation mouth 805 and axle center cylinder 802 Connection.
As shown in figure 9, one end of axle center cylinder 802 is equipped with mounting post 806, as shown in fig. 7,803 sets of the torsional spring exists On connecting column 806, as shown in Figure 10, the inner wall of the other end of axle center cylinder 802 is equipped with lockpin sleeve bucket 808, the axle center cylinder 802 Side wall is equipped with pin hole 807, and the upper port of the lockpin sleeve bucket 808 is aligned with pin hole 807 out, and the bolt 810 is set to lock In guide bucket 808, spring 802, the bottom of lockpin sleeve bucket 808 are equipped between the lower end of bolt 810 and the bottom of lockpin sleeve bucket 808 Equipped with outlet hole 813, the drawstring 7 is penetrated from outlet hole 813 and is connect with bolt 810.
As shown in Figure 10, the lower end of the bolt 810 is equipped with key seat 811, and the key seat 811 is interior with lockpin sleeve bucket 808 Wall is slidably connected, and the inner wall of the pin hole 807 out is equipped with stop collar 809.Guarantee the stability that bolt 810 slides, is going out to sell The inner wall in hole 807 is equipped with stop collar 809, can be defined to the stroke of key seat 811, prevents bolt 810 from deviating from, while energy Enough carry out limit bolt instead of drawstring 7, improves the service life of drawstring 7.
In use, if detection current transformer, gets to DC current shelves for pointer multimeter 503 first, then breaks into two with one's hands Wire clamp 1, allow it is angled between the first collet 101 and the second collet 102, when going to certain position, pin hole 807 and lockhole out 804 alignment, bolt 810 can be inserted into lockhole 804 and fix shaft sleeve 801 and axle center cylinder 802 under the action of spring 803, then The angle for adjusting two wire clamps 1 after adjustment, lifts holding rod, connects wire clamp 1 and the mutual inductance primary line at current transformer both ends It connects, by turning knob 6, drawstring 7 pulls bolt 810, and bolt 810 is deviate from out of lockhole 804, under the action of torsional spring 803, the One collet 101 and the second collet 102, which are closed, clamps mutual inductance primary line, while by pointer multimeter 503 and mutual induction secondary line Connection is tested, and such as mutual inductor charges at this time, then relay can disconnect the route between battery 504 and wire clamp, same to time control Device control combined aural and visual alarm alarm 502 processed.The present invention is solid clamp to mutual inductor both ends primary line using two wire clamps 1 Fixed, connection is stronger, easy to use, and wire clamp is fixed on support rod 2, will not be in contact between two wire clamps 1, solution It has determined and has been easy to appear the problem of line short causes shorter battery life at present, saved cost, and support frame can allow work The mutual inductor of eminence or lower can be detected without climbing by making personnel, while automatic switching device 501 is arranged, and work as mutual inductance When device charges, the route of tester can be disconnected and carry out warning reminding by automatic switching device 501, on the one hand can remind work people Member carries out correct operation, on the other hand can protect detector and the safety of staff, makes use safer.
